a black and white photo of a computer screen
Photo by Jason Leung

마지막 업데이트: 2026년 1월 | 읽는 시간: 7분

⚡ 핵심 포인트

  1. Why: AI 도구가 넘쳐나는 2026년에도 프로그래밍이 여전히 불편한 이유는 기술이 아니라 구조적 복잡성 때문이에요
  2. How: 번아웃을 줄이고 실력을 유지하는 데는 도구 선택과 습관 설계가 핵심이에요
  3. Benefit: 코딩의 현실을 냉정하게 이해하면 커리어 방향과 생산성 전략을 훨씬 똑똑하게 설계할 수 있어요

“프로그래밍이 여전히 불편하다(programming still sucks)”는 말은 개발자 커뮤니티에서 오래된 농담처럼 통해요. 그런데 2026년, AI 코딩 도우미가 넘쳐나는 지금도 이 말은 여전히 유효하게 들려요. 왜일까요?

개발자들은 매일 버그와 씨름하고, 문서는 항상 낡아 있고, 스택은 하루가 다르게 바뀌어요. 이 글에서는 현직 개발자들이 솔직하게 털어놓는 코딩의 불편한 현실과, 그럼에도 스마트하게 살아남는 방법을 정리해 드려요.

76%
AI 코딩 도구 사용·예정 개발자

Stack Overflow Survey 2024

62%
원격·하이브리드 근무 개발자 비율

Stack Overflow Survey 2024

83%
번아웃 경험 개발자 비율

(GitHub 개발자 웰빙 리포트)

2,600만+
전 세계 소프트웨어 개발자 수

(Evans Data Corp. 추정)

2026년에도 프로그래밍이 여전히 불편한 진짜 이유

프로그래밍이 여전히 불편한 근본 원인은 ‘도구 부족’이 아니에요. 오히려 도구는 넘쳐나는데, 그 도구들을 연결하고 유지하고 디버깅하는 비용이 더 커지는 구조적 역설이 문제예요.

마이크로서비스, 클라우드 인프라, CI/CD 파이프라인이 쌓일수록 시스템 전체를 이해하는 사람이 점점 줄어들어요. 기능 하나를 고치려다 전혀 다른 곳에서 오류가 터지는 경험, 개발자라면 누구나 공감할 거예요.

💬 개발자들이 꼽는 가장 불편한 현실 TOP 3

🔴 문서가 항상 현실과 다르다 — 코드는 업데이트됐는데 문서는 6개월 전 버전
🟡 의존성 지옥(Dependency Hell) — 패키지 하나 업데이트했더니 다른 게 깨진다
🟢 환경 차이 문제 — “내 컴퓨터에서는 됐는데”가 매일 반복된다

AI가 코딩을 쉽게 만든다는 오해와 진실

GitHub Copilot이나 ChatGPT 같은 AI 도구가 코드 작성 속도를 높여준 건 사실이에요. 하지만 프로그래밍이 여전히 불편한 이유는 코드 타이핑 속도에 있지 않았어요.

AI가 코드를 뚝딱 만들어주면 오히려 아키텍처 설계, 테스트 전략, 운영 안정성에 대한 책임이 개발자에게 더 무겁게 떨어져요. AI가 만든 코드의 품질을 검증하는 것도 결국 사람의 몫이거든요.

AI 도구가 해결하는 것 vs 여전히 개발자 몫인 것

반복 코드 자동완성
AI가 잘함 ✓
시스템 아키텍처 설계
아직 개발자 몫 ✗
보안 취약점 감지
보조 가능 △
레거시 코드 유지보수
아직 개발자 몫 ✗

주니어 개발자 채용 시장, 지금 얼마나 어려운가

2026년 채용 시장을 보면 AI 활용 능력 없이는 주니어 포지션에도 지원하기 어려운 구조가 굳어지고 있어요. (원티드) 채용 공고를 보면 신입 공고에도 “LLM API 연동 경험 우대”가 붙는 경우가 늘고 있어요.

개발자 커뮤니티에서는 취업을 위해 수백 곳에 지원하는 사례가 많아졌어요. 기업 입장에서는 AI로 팀 규모를 줄일 수 있다는 기대감이 주니어 채용 문턱을 높이고 있는 거예요.

구분 2023년 2026년 (현재) 변화
주니어 공고 수 상대적 다수 눈에 띄게 감소 ↓ 축소
AI 활용 필수 여부 우대 사항 사실상 필수 ↑ 급상승
시니어 수요 꾸준함 여전히 꾸준 → 유지
원격근무 가능 포지션 증가세 안정적 유지 → 유지

출처: (원티드 채용 동향), (잡코리아) 공고 분석 (2026년 1월 기준, 커뮤니티 의견 반영)

프로그래밍을 덜 불편하게 만드는 도구 비교

프로그래밍의 고통을 줄이는 방법은 없을까요? 다행히 생산성을 실제로 높여주는 도구들이 많이 있어요. 특히 환경 설정, 협업, 문서화 영역에서 체감 효과가 커요.

도구 주요 기능 무료 여부 추천 대상
(VS Code) AI 확장, 디버거 내장 무료 모든 개발자
Notion 문서·프로젝트 관리 개인 무료 팀·1인 개발자
GitHub Copilot AI 코드 자동완성 학생 무료 코드 작성량 많은 개발자
(Obsidian) 개인 지식 베이스 무료 학습·정리 중인 개발자

코딩 없이 만드는 시대: 노코드·로우코드의 현실

프리랜서나 1인 기업가라면 굳이 복잡한 코딩을 배우지 않아도 되는 시대가 열리고 있어요. Notion, Zapier, Bubble 같은 노코드 도구로 실제 업무 자동화가 가능해졌거든요.

✓ 노코드·로우코드 장점

  • 배우는 데 수개월 불필요
  • 비용 절감 (외주 대체 가능)
  • 빠른 프로토타입 제작
  • 비개발자도 자동화 가능
✗ 노코드·로우코드 한계

  • 복잡한 비즈니스 로직 구현 한계
  • 플랫폼 종속성 위험
  • 대규모 확장(Scale) 어려움
  • 커스터마이징 제약

결국 노코드는 코딩의 대체제가 아니라 보완제예요. 작은 자동화, 간단한 앱 제작에는 탁월하지만, 본격적인 제품 개발에는 여전히 프로그래밍이 필요해요.

번아웃 없이 오래 살아남는 개발 습관

프로그래밍이 여전히 불편하다는 사실을 받아들이면, 오히려 번아웃을 예방하는 습관을 더 잘 설계할 수 있어요. 완벽한 코드를 향한 집착보다 지속 가능한 속도를 유지하는 것이 장기적으로 훨씬 중요해요.

1
포모도로 + 딥 워크 조합

25분 집중 후 5분 휴식, 하루 4세션 이상 목표 설정

2
작은 커밋(Small Commit) 습관

큰 기능 한 번에 올리지 말고, 의미 있는 단위로 자주 커밋

3
오류 로그 일지 작성

해결한 버그를 짧게 기록해두면 같은 삽질 반복이 줄어요

💡 핵심 인사이트

프로그래밍이 여전히 불편한 건 당신이 못해서가 아니에요. 세상에서 가장 뛰어난 개발자들도 매일 스택 오버플로우를 검색하고, AI에게 물어봐요. 불편함을 줄이는 것보다 불편함을 다루는 루틴을 만드는 게 진짜 실력이에요.

자주 묻는 질문 (FAQ)

Q. 프로그래밍을 배우는 게 아직도 의미 있나요? AI가 다 하지 않나요?

AI는 코드를 작성하지만 무엇을 만들지, 왜 만들지는 사람이 결정해요. 프로그래밍을 배우면 AI가 만든 결과물의 품질을 판단하고 방향을 잡는 능력이 생겨요. 오히려 AI 시대일수록 기본기 있는 사람이 더 가치 있어요.

Q. 비개발자가 코딩 없이 자동화를 할 수 있는 현실적인 방법은 뭔가요?

Zapier, Make(구 Integromat), Notion 자동화 기능을 조합하면 코드 없이도 이메일 필터링, 데이터 수집, 리포트 자동화 등을 구현할 수 있어요. 시작은 생산성 가이드에서 자동화 입문 글을 참고해 보세요.

Q. 개발자 번아웃은 어떻게 알아차릴 수 있나요?

코드 작성이 두렵거나, 새로운 기술 소식에 불안감보다 피로감이 먼저 느껴진다면 번아웃 초기 신호예요. 억지로 더 열심히 하기보다 업무 범위를 줄이고 루틴을 단순화하는 게 우선이에요.

Q. 2026년 현재 가장 배워두면 좋은 프로그래밍 기술은 무엇인가요?

파이썬 기반 AI/데이터 처리, 클라우드(AWS·GCP) 기본 지식, 그리고 LLM API 연동 경험이 채용 시장에서 가장 주목받고 있어요. 언어 하나를 깊이 파는 것이 여러 언어를 얕게 아는 것보다 훨씬 유리해요.

📚 참고 자료

  • Stack Overflow Developer Survey 2024 — AI 도구 사용률 76%, 원격근무 62% 데이터
  • (GitHub 개발자 리서치 리포트) — 개발자 번아웃 관련 통계
  • (원티드 채용 공고 동향) — AI 필수 요구사항 증가 현황
  • (잡코리아 IT 채용 트렌드) — 주니어 개발자 채용 시장 변화
  • (Evans Data Corporation) — 전 세계 소프트웨어 개발자 규모 추정
📋 분석 방법

이 글은 Stack Overflow Developer Survey 2024, GitHub 개발자 리서치, 국내 채용 플랫폼 공고 동향, 그리고 개발자 커뮤니티(Reddit, 디스코드, 개발 블로그) 의견을 종합하여 작성되었어요. 채용 시장 변화 일부는 커뮤니티 의견 기반으로 표기하였어요.

결론: 프로그래밍이 여전히 불편해도, 전략은 있다

2026년에도 프로그래밍이 여전히 불편한 이유는 분명해요. 복잡성은 줄지 않고, 배워야 할 것은 계속 늘어나며, AI는 도구이지 해결사가 아니에요.

하지만 불편함을 인정하고 그에 맞는 루틴과 도구를 갖추는 것이 결국 장기적으로 살아남는 개발자의 전략이에요. 지금 바로 아래 액션 플랜을 따라 시작해 보세요.

🔍 Step 1
내가 가장 많이 막히는 불편 포인트 1가지 적어보기 (버그? 문서? 협업?)
🛠️ Step 2
해당 영역에 맞는 도구 하나 설치 (VS Code 확장, AI 도우미, 협업 툴)
📓 Step 3
해결한 오류와 배운 점을 짧게 메모 (Notion이나 Obsidian 활용)
🔁 Step 4
2주 후 기록을 돌아보고 다음 불편 포인트 개선으로 반복

더 많은 생산성 전략과 개발자 커리어 팁이 궁금하다면 생산성 가이드 카테고리를 둘러보세요.